The Rauzan Ségla 2006 is a stunning example of a Margaux from Bordeaux, France. This 1500mL bottle is a true expression of the vintage, showcasing the exceptional quality and character of the 2006 harvest. On the nose, one is greeted with a rich bouquet of dark berries, black currants, and hints of cedar and spice. On the palate, the wine is medium-bodied with a velvety texture and well-integrated tannins. Flavors of black cherry, plum, and tobacco dance on the tongue, while a touch of minerality adds depth and complexity. The finish is long and smooth, leaving a lingering impression of elegance and balance. This wine is a true testament to the skill and expertise of Château Rauzan-Ségla, and is sure to delight any lover of Bordeaux wines. Enjoy now or cellar for even more depth and refinement.
Winemakers Notes
Rauzan-Ségla, an epitome of classicism. The year 1661 marked the inception of Rauzan-Ségla, when Pierre de Rauzan acquired the esteemed Gassies estate, laying the foundation for its storied legacy. With a keen vision, he went on to acquire the vineyard parcels that now constitute the heart of Rauzan-Ségla's vineyards. In 1994, when CHANEL acquired this Second Classified Growth, and later Château Canon, a Premier Grand Cru Classé in Saint-Emilion in 1996, it ushered in a new era for the château. In 2017, CHANEL expanded its portfolio further by adding Château Berliquet, a Saint-Emilion Grand Cru Classé. Rauzan-Ségla's sprawling 70-hectare vineyards are home to all four Bordeaux grape varieties. They embrace the diverse geologies and soils found within the Margaux appellation, proudly showcasing this rich diversity. The layout of the Rauzan-Ségla vineyards resembles a captivating puzzle or mosaic, a seemingly fragmented landscape that paradoxically imparts its unique strength. Rauzan-Ségla wines derive their complexity from this intricate mosaic of soils and grape varieties. Crafting each vintage requires a delicate dance of adaptation, transformation, and composition, resulting in a wine that is distinctly specific to the year and terroir. It's worth noting that the estate commenced its conversion to organic farming in 2021.
